Committee formed to look into upkeep of routes
Tynwald has agreed to look into establishing a more efficient way of coordinating the upkeep of Manx footpaths.
A new committee will consider a petition handed in on Tynwald Day by campaigner David Buttery.
It was something brought to the court by Douglas South MHK Sarah Maltby.
He wanted a single government agency to take on the job of maintaining public rights of way.
